如果您作为WordPress开发人员的时间足够长,您可能会看到在本地创建网站的价值。您可以在开发过程中避免昂贵的托管费用,特别是如果您计划一次开发多个站点。使用MAMP Pro在本地进行开发是构建网站的一种流行方式——允许私人环境在向世界展示之前调整您的设计和功能。托管服务提供商也意识到了这一趋势。 在本文中,我们将告诉您为什么使用MAMP Pro(而不是其免费版本)可以让您在使用本地环境时更轻松。我们将引导您了解MAMP Pro的所有功能,并向您展示如何使用它。 什么是MAMP Pro? MAMP是一个解决方案堆栈或软件堆栈,包括MacOS、Apache、MySQL和PHP,用于创建用于构建WordPress网站的完整软件平台。最初,MAMP仅支持Mac OS(因此MAMP中的第一个“M”),但它现在可用于Mac OS和Windows操作系统(Windows用户具有一些有限的功能)。它最广泛用于开发WordPress网站,但也有能力构建其他CMS网站,例如Drupal和Joomla。 MAMP已经使用了十多年,允许开发人员在他们的本地机器上构建网站。随着MAMP Pro 6的发布,他们改进了MAMP Pro的功能,让用户更有动力去购买99美元的升级版。 MAMP和MAMP Pro有什么区别? 放下手,这是功能。使用MAMP,您可以在Apache或Nginx上创建本地主机,这很棒,但您必须手动完成设置的每一步——从安装WordPress到编辑配置文件。使用MAMP Pro,只需单击几下即可完成。您无需在PHPmyAdmin中创建数据库,或手动安装WordPress文件。此外,您将获得专业版的众多功能,这些功能可能会说服您进行升级。 MAMP Pro的特点 MAMP Pro提供了一个令人难以置信的免费版本所没有的功能列表。克隆主机、改进的WordPress支持、快照和蓝图是最新版本提供的众多令人惊叹的新功能之一。此外,还包括代码编辑功能、用于实时推送本地站点的FTP、电子邮件设置、云存储和站点迁移。他们甚至提供MAMP Viewer应用程序,允许您在iOS或Android移动设备上测试本地站点。让我们深入了解这些功能,向您展示其99美元套餐的强大功能。 多次安装WordPress 使用专业版,您可以发布任意数量的文章。每个主机都可以根据您的喜好进行配置,使用不同的网络服务器。例如,您可以在Apache上安装一个WordPress,在Nginx上安装另一个。由于能够运行多个版本的PHP,您可以在7.4上拥有一个站点,在8.0上再拥有一个站点。 SSL证书 在MAMP的免费版本中,如果不编辑配置文件,就不可能拥有SSL证书。如果您在这类事情上有经验,那很好,但初学者可能会认为这令人生畏。幸运的是,MAMP Pro只需勾选复选框即可创建SSL证书。此外,Web浏览器也不会犹豫。您不必担心收到任何SSL错误警告。在完成设置新主机的步骤时,我们将更深入地了解如何安装SSL证书。 站点蓝图 与某些托管服务提供商提供的服务类似,蓝图允许您以您喜欢的方式设置WordPress安装,然后在其他构建中重用它。这使您可以使用专门的设置过程节省在新站点上的时间。主题、插件和定制器设置都已保存,允许您在创建的每个新网站上跳过这些详细信息。 云储存 如果您不想将文件存储在本地计算机上,则不必这样做。MAMP Pro允许您通过Dropbox或OneDrive将文件存储在云中。您可以将一台或所有主机存储在云中。这是防止您意外删除项目文件的好方法,并允许您在不同计算机上的站点上工作。设置云功能是一个简单的过程。 导航到Cloud选项卡。使用云提供商下拉菜单,选择您的storage选项。将打开一个新的浏览器选项卡,要求您登录。链接后,选择是使用encryption还是在云活动期间prevent sleep。接下来,单击choose按钮告诉MAMP将云日志保存在哪里。最后,点击save按钮。 带有MailHog的邮件服务器 MailHog是一个很棒的工具,它允许PHP mail()电子邮件测试。将自动为您分配SMTP端口,以免发生端口冲突。您还可以使用他们的GUI Web界面查看您的电子邮件日志,以验证电子邮件是否被正确发送和接收。这种方便的设置将使您能够在启动站点之前解决可能出现的任何问题。 要设置电子邮件测试,请单击MailHog选项卡。接下来,勾选在GroupStart中包含MailHog server复选框。选择是否permanently store emails,以及simulate errors。最后,save您的设置。 内置代码编辑器 如果您需要对文件进行更改,则无需离开界面。您可以使用MAMP Pro的内置代码编辑功能即时更改代码。此外,您可以通过修改颜色和字体来更改编辑器的外观。最后,如果您已经有自己的收藏夹,您可以为文本、图像、PDF和视频选择自己的默认应用程序。 快照 快照的工作方式有点像备份,除了快照,您可以在开发过程中的任何时候拍摄主机的图像,并即时保存它们。如果您刚刚完成了冗长的编码会话并希望保存进度,这会派上用场。当您需要帮助识别问题时,您还可以与团队成员共享快照,因为快照与特定的MAMP Pro安装无关。 要拍摄快照,请导航到hosts选项卡。右键单击要为其拍摄快照的主机,然后选择create snapshot。 将出现一个对话框,让您知道创建可能需要一些时间。点击OK确认。 将出现另一个对话框。您将为快照命名,分配标签(如果您选择),选择保存快照的位置,然后单击Save按钮。 在MAMP […]

